Job Title: Social Worker – Children with Disabilities
Role Overview
We are seeking an experienced and skilled social worker to join our team in working with children who have disabilities.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in social work, excellent communication skills, and the ability to build positive relationships with children, families, and colleagues.
Key Responsibilities
* Support children with learning disabilities, physical or sensory impairments, chronic or life-limiting illnesses, or multiple disabilities.
* Assess the impact of their disabilities and collaborate with parents and carers to develop tailored support plans.
* Work with children up to age 18 to enhance their quality of life and development.
Requirements
To be successful in this role, you will need:
* A Social Work England registration.
* Eligibility to work in the UK.
* A full UK driving licence.
* A Social Work Qualification, degree or equivalent.
* At least 2 years' experience as a social worker within children's services.
